CMS announced a nationwide data-driven moratoria on new Medicare enrollment for hospices and home health agencies. The moratoria will allow CMS to temporarily halt the influx of new providers into these high-risk categories and stop fraudulent activity. Read more: cms.gov/newsroom/press…

Scoop: The Trump administration has blocked $60 million in fraudulent student loan applications since launching a new risk assessment tool last month, admin officials tell @DailyCaller. There were about 300,000 fraudulent applications.
